Output 3b739fea18ac1d680a14081615cf38ab670c001a1b42ee1792a3037805c3f67c:5

value
43341884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b65fff52b149631260f57efa4e095b8be503dd1 OP_EQUAL
address
MEmq6tazLa43SGco65uAwYkWXA5ZxVnUTY
transaction
3b739fea18ac1d680a14081615cf38ab670c001a1b42ee1792a3037805c3f67c
spent
true